Fragrance cotton soft powder puff structure convenient to take
By setting a flexible powder puff layer and a soft connecting column in the fragrance cotton powder puff structure and combining it with a semi-spherical structure, the integrated carrying of powder puffs of different specifications is achieved, which solves the problem of cumbersome carrying caused by multiple powder puff specifications and improves the comfort and convenience of use.

[0001] The utility model relates to the technical field of powder puffs, in particular to a fragrance cotton powder puff structure which is easy to take. Background Art
[0002] A powder puff is a makeup tool commonly found in loose powder and pressed powder cases. Made of cotton or velvet, it's used to apply foundation and final touches. Different types of puffs have the following functions: Sponge puffs are best used wet, making it easier to evenly spread liquid foundation; triangular ones are more convenient for applying to areas like the corners of the eyes and the wings of the nose. Wet / dry powder puffs are typically round or rectangular and can be used to apply wet or dry pressed powder to the face, whether wet or dry. Whether using a sponge or wet / dry powder puff, a moderately soft puff is best.
[0003] For example, the patent publication number is CN218418810U, and the Chinese authorized patent is titled "A Powder Puff Structure," which includes: a puff body having an air cavity disposed therein, an air inlet nozzle disposed therein, an air inlet valve disposed therein, and a powder puff layer disposed on the outer wall of the puff body; and an air blowing ball disposed therein, the air blowing nozzle being sleeved on the air inlet nozzle, the air blowing nozzle and the air inlet nozzle having an interference fit, so that the air blowing ball serves as a handle structure for the powder puff body. By using the air blowing ball as the handle structure for the powder puff body, the hand does not need to hold the powder puff, thus ensuring the cleanliness of the hand and the powder puff body, meeting the user's needs, and improving the makeup effect. At the same time, by adopting an interference fit between the air blowing nozzle and the air inlet nozzle, the air blowing ball can be stably connected to the powder puff body, preventing the powder puff from falling during the makeup application process, improving stability, and enhancing the user experience.
[0004] However, existing powder puffs have many specifications, which causes users to carry a lot of them, which is cumbersome when traveling; therefore, it does not meet the existing needs. In this regard, we propose a fragrance cotton soft powder puff structure that is easy to take. Utility Model Content
[0005] The purpose of the present invention is to provide a fragrance cotton powder puff structure that is easy to take, so as to solve the problem in the above background technology that the existing powder puffs have many specifications, which causes the user to carry many and is cumbersome when traveling.
[0006] To achieve the above-mentioned object, the present invention provides the following technical solution: a fragrance cotton powder puff structure that is easy to take, comprising: a cotton powder puff, a connecting base plate provided above the cotton powder puff, a flexible connecting rope provided above the connecting base plate, and both ends of the flexible connecting rope being fixedly connected to the upper end surface of the connecting base plate;
[0007] Also includes:
[0008] A first flexible powder puff layer is installed inside the cotton powder puff, and a circle of the upper end surface of the first flexible powder puff layer is provided with a first soft connecting column, and there are four first soft connecting columns. A second flexible powder puff layer is provided inside the first flexible powder puff layer, and a circle of the upper end surface of the second flexible powder puff layer is provided with a second soft connecting column, and there are four second soft connecting columns. A circle of the outer side of the lower end surface of the connecting base plate is provided with a first connecting groove cavity, and there are four first connecting groove cavities, and a second connecting groove cavity is provided on one side of the four first connecting groove cavities.
[0009] Preferably, a semi-spherical structure is provided at the middle position of the lower end surface of the connecting base plate, and a groove cavity is provided inside the middle position of the upper end surface of the connecting base plate.
[0010] Preferably, the first flexible powder puff layer is fixedly connected to one end of the first soft connecting column by hot melt, and the second flexible powder puff layer is fixedly connected to one end of the second soft connecting column by hot melt.
[0011] Preferably, the other end of the first soft connecting column is installed inside the first connecting groove cavity, and the other end of the second soft connecting column is installed inside the second connecting groove cavity.
[0012] Preferably, the semi-spherical structure is formed integrally with the lower end surface of the connecting base plate, and the groove cavity is formed integrally with the upper end surface of the connecting base plate.
[0013] Preferably, the four first connecting groove cavities and the four second connecting groove cavities are all formed integrally with the connecting base plate.
[0014] Compared with the prior art, the beneficial effects of the present invention are:
[0015] 1. The utility model provides a first connecting groove cavity, a second connecting groove cavity, and a first flexible powder puff layer and a second flexible powder puff layer on the connecting base plate, and at the same time provides a first soft connecting column and a second soft connecting column on the first flexible powder puff layer and the second flexible powder puff layer. The first flexible powder puff layer and the second flexible powder puff layer are respectively installed in the first connecting groove cavity and the second connecting groove cavity on the lower end surface of the connecting base plate through the first soft connecting column and the second soft connecting column. The first flexible powder puff layer and the second flexible powder puff layer are respectively provided with two levels of softness and hardness, so that powder puffs of different specifications can be carried on one object, effectively avoiding the problem that the existing powder puffs have many specifications, which causes the user to carry more and is cumbersome when traveling.
[0016] 2. The groove cavity provided on the end surface of the connecting bottom plate effectively improves the comfort of the fingers when the object is in use, thereby providing an obvious cavity position for picking up the object. BRIEF DESCRIPTION OF THE DRAWINGS

[0023] Example 1
[0024] See also Figure 1-4 The present invention provides an embodiment of a fragrance cotton powder puff structure that is easy to take, comprising: a cotton powder puff 100, a connecting base plate 200 is provided above the cotton powder puff 100, a flexible connecting rope 202 is provided above the connecting base plate 200, and both ends of the flexible connecting rope 202 are fixedly connected to the upper end surface of the connecting base plate 200;
[0025] Also includes:
[0026] The first flexible powder puff layer 101 is installed inside the cotton soft powder puff 100. The upper end surface of the first flexible powder puff layer 101 is provided with a first soft connecting column 300, and there are four first soft connecting columns 300. The second flexible powder puff layer 102 is provided inside the first flexible powder puff layer 101. The upper end surface of the second flexible powder puff layer 102 is provided with a second soft connecting column 301, and there are four second soft connecting columns 301. The outer side of the lower end surface of the connecting base plate 200 is provided with a first connecting groove cavity 203, and there are four first connecting groove cavities 203. One side of the four first connecting groove cavities 203 is provided with a second connecting groove cavity 204.
[0027] The first flexible powder puff layer 101 and the second flexible powder puff layer 102 are respectively installed in the first connecting groove cavity 203 and the second connecting groove cavity 204 on the lower end surface of the connecting base plate 200 through the first soft connecting column 300 and the second soft connecting column 301. The first flexible powder puff layer 101 and the second flexible powder puff layer 102 are respectively set to two levels of softness and hardness, so that powder puffs of different sizes can be carried on one object.
[0028] Example 2
[0029] See also Figure 1 and Figure 2 A semi-spherical structure 400 is provided at the middle position of the lower end surface of the connecting base plate 200, and a groove cavity 201 is provided inside the middle position of the upper end surface of the connecting base plate 200. The semi-spherical structure 400 is formed integrally with the lower end surface of the connecting base plate 200, and the groove cavity 201 is formed integrally with the upper end surface of the connecting base plate 200.
[0030] The setting of the semi-spherical structure 400 provides the first flexible powder puff layer 101 and the second flexible powder puff layer 102 with the strongest hardness when being used.
[0031] See also Figure 2 and Figure 3 The first flexible puff layer 101 is fixedly connected to one end of the first soft connecting column 300 by hot melt, the second flexible puff layer 102 is fixedly connected to one end of the second soft connecting column 301 by hot melt, the other end of the first soft connecting column 300 is installed inside the first connecting groove cavity 203, and the other end of the second soft connecting column 301 is installed inside the second connecting groove cavity 204.
[0032] One end of the first soft connecting column 300 and the second soft connecting column 301 are hot-melt fixed to the first flexible puff layer 101 and the second flexible puff layer 102 respectively, so that the connection between the components is more firm.
[0033] See also Figure 4 The four first connection groove cavities 203 and the second connection groove cavities 204 are all formed integrally with the connection base plate 200 .
[0034] The one-piece forming method can improve the stability of the cavity when the external structure is installed.
[0035] Working principle: The first flexible powder puff layer 101 and the second flexible powder puff layer 102 are respectively installed in the first connecting groove cavity 203 and the second connecting groove cavity 204 on the lower end surface of the connecting base plate 200 through the first soft connecting column 300 and the second soft connecting column 301. The first flexible powder puff layer 101 and the second flexible powder puff layer 102 are respectively set to two levels of softness and hardness, so that powder puffs of different sizes can be carried on one object, and the internal semi-spherical structure 400 can provide basic support. The groove cavity 201 allows the user's fingers to be comfortably placed when taking the cotton soft powder puff 100, thereby improving the comfort during use.
